Introduction

Longboarding has gained immense popularity among skateboard enthusiasts and casual riders alike. A longboard is not just a skateboard; it provides an exhilarating experience with its longer deck and superior stability. Whether you're commuting through the city, carving down hills, or simply enjoying a leisurely ride, longboards are designed for comfort and performance.

One of the main attractions of longboarding is its versatility. Riders can choose from various styles, including cruiser boards for smooth rides, downhill boards for speed, and freestyle boards for tricks.

Here are some key benefits of longboarding:
  • Enhanced stability: The longer wheelbase of longboards makes them more stable, especially at higher speeds.
  • Comfortable ride: Longboards are designed to absorb shocks and bumps, providing a smoother ride on various terrains.
  • Stylish designs: Longboards come in a range of designs and colors, allowing riders to express their personal style.
  • Great for all skill levels: Whether you're a beginner or an experienced rider, there's a longboard that suits your needs.

FAQs

How do I choose the best longboard for my needs?

Consider your riding style, skill level, and the terrain you'll be riding on. Look for longboards that offer stability and comfort for your specific needs.

What are the key features to look for when selecting a longboard?

Key features include deck length, width, wheel size, and truck type. Each of these elements affects stability, maneuverability, and overall performance.

Are there any common mistakes people make when purchasing a longboard?

One common mistake is choosing a longboard that is not suited for their skill level or riding style. It's important to match the board's features with your intended use.

Can longboards be used for tricks?

Yes, some longboards are designed for tricks, especially freestyle boards. However, traditional skateboards are generally better suited for advanced tricks.

How do I maintain my longboard?

Regularly check the wheels and trucks for wear, clean the deck, and tighten any loose bolts. Proper maintenance will extend the life of your longboard.
